Chelsea are “preparing” a €60m (£53.6m) offer for Atletico Madrid playmaker Koke, reports El Gol Digital.

The Spanish publication claim that the Blues are confident of beating off the likes of Bayern Munich and Barcelona to the 25 year old’s signature, who they say is in his last season with Atletico, despite only having signed a new seven year contract in May.

Koke is a regular in the Spanish national side after being given the unenviable task of taking over from Barca legend Xavi in the heart of the midfield, but he has demonstrated his talents for both club and country over the past few years.

For Atletico, he has helped the Spanish side to two Champions League finals, a La Liga title, a Spanish Cup and the Europa League while for Spain, he now has 36 caps.

Chelsea are believed to be interested in Koke to bring some youth and greater attacking quality in the middle of park, while he also has the defensive attributes which manager Antonio Conte demands from his players.
